Overview

The CloudX Vendor Portal is designed to empower CloudX Owners to effectively sell their hardware resources within the iN8 Cloud ecosystem. The portal provides CloudX Owners with an intuitive interface to manage their resources, onboard cloud customers, track sales, and integrate additional public cloud resources to optimize their operations.

By leveraging the CloudX Vendor Portal, CloudX Owners can offer flexible cloud solutions to their customers while benefiting from the scalability and performance of iN8 Cloud’s infrastructure. The portal allows owners to sell their hardware resources such as vCPUs, RAM, and Storage, and access additional public cloud resources as needed.

Key Features

1. Resource Management

The CloudX Vendor Portal automatically reflects the amount of hardware resources purchased by the CloudX Owner (e.g., vCPUs, RAM, Storage). This functionality ensures that owners have an up-to-date overview of their resources and can make informed decisions on resource allocation and sales.

CloudX Owners can manage their allocated resources and decide how much of their hardware to sell to customers, giving them flexibility and control over their cloud offerings.

2. Onboarding Cloud Customers

The portal provides an easy-to-use feature for onboarding cloud customers. CloudX Owners can:

• Add new customers to the platform.

• Assign the appropriate hardware resources (e.g., virtual machines, storage) to the customer based on their needs.

• Configure virtual routers, IP addresses, and networks to ensure customers’ environments are set up for optimal performance.

• Manage customer access and permissions, ensuring smooth customer onboarding and access to their resources.

• Self servicing portal for Cloud customer access, give the end user the ability to login to their own Morpehus Cloud Console for self servicing of Cloud Resources.

3. Billing Tracking and Invoicing

The CloudX Vendor Portal includes a comprehensive billing system that allows CloudX Owners to track and manage their customer invoices and payments. Key billing features include:

• Automated invoicing based on resource usage (vCPUs, RAM, Storage).

• Real-time tracking of customer balances and outstanding invoices.

• Flexible payment terms to accommodate different customer needs.

• Customizable billing cycles, allowing for monthly, quarterly, or usage-based billing models.

4. Payment Gateway Services

CloudX Owners can seamlessly process payments through the portal, thanks to integrated payment gateway services. This enables:

• Secure payment processing for customer subscriptions or one-time purchases.

• Support for multiple payment methods (credit/debit cards, bank transfers, etc.).

• Transaction tracking and payment history for transparency and easy reconciliation.

5. Reporting and Analytics

The portal provides powerful reporting tools that help CloudX Owners track their performance, usage, and customer activity. Key reporting features include:

• Resource Usage: Monitor the usage of vCPUs, RAM, and Storage by customers.

• IP Addresses: Track assigned IP addresses and ensure proper allocation.

• Virtual Routers & Networks: Access data on virtual router usage and network traffic for a comprehensive view of the customer environment.

• Block Storage & Backups: View reports on block storage usage and backup activities, ensuring proper resource allocation and security.

• Virtual Machines: Keep track of virtual machine deployments, including resource allocation, uptime, and customer requests.

6. Access to Public Cloud Resources

CloudX Owners can supplement their own hardware resources by acquiring additional public cloud resources. This feature enables:

• Scalability: Easily scale customer resources beyond the limits of the available hardware by accessing public cloud capacity.

• Flexibility: Dynamically allocate additional vCPUs, RAM, Storage, and networking resources on demand.

Seamless Integration: Integrate public cloud resources into your existing infrastructure for a unified offering.

How the Portal Works

Dashboard Overview

Upon logging into the CloudX Vendor Portal, owners are presented with a comprehensive dashboard showing:

• An overview of their current hardware resources (e.g., vCPUs, RAM, Storage).

• Real-time customer usage statistics.

• Revenue generated from resource sales.

• Key alerts and notifications related to billing, payments, and resource availability.

Customer Management

The Customer Management section allows CloudX Owners to:

• View customer profiles and their associated resources.

• Assign resources to new customers, as well as adjust existing allocations.

• Track usage and generate detailed reports on each customer’s activity.

Reporting and Analytics

The Reporting section of the portal provides detailed, real-time analytics on various resource metrics. CloudX Owners can generate reports on:

• Resource consumption (vCPUs, RAM, Storage).

• Network and backup usage.

Revenue and billing data for financial insights.

• Downloadable CSV or PDF reports for easy sharing with stakeholders.
